LaTeX 中的图形与图片处理技巧
发布时间: 2024-05-02 18:54:21 阅读量: 92 订阅数: 48
![LaTeX使用与排版技巧](https://img-blog.csdnimg.cn/img_convert/019c368453792f4c7905c58e4f6d463d.webp?x-oss-process=image/format,png)
# 1. LaTeX 中图形处理的基础**
LaTeX 作为一种专业的排版系统,提供了强大的图形处理功能,使作者能够轻松地将图像、图表和图形集成到文档中。本章将介绍 LaTeX 中图形处理的基础知识,包括图像文件格式、导入方法、大小调整、对齐和浮动等基本操作。
# 2. 图像插入与格式化
### 2.1 图像文件格式与导入
LaTeX 支持多种图像文件格式,包括:
| 格式 | 描述 |
|---|---|
| EPS | 封装后置脚本,适用于矢量图形 |
| PDF | 便携式文档格式,适用于矢量和位图图形 |
| PNG | 便携式网络图形,适用于无损位图图形 |
| JPG | 联合图像专家组,适用于有损位图图形 |
| TIFF | 标签图像文件格式,适用于高分辨率位图图形 |
要将图像导入 LaTeX 文档,可以使用 `\includegraphics` 命令。该命令的语法如下:
```
\includegraphics[options]{filename}
```
其中:
- `options` 是可选的,用于指定图像的格式、大小、对齐方式等属性。
- `filename` 是要导入的图像文件的名称。
例如,以下代码将导入名为 `image.png` 的 PNG 图像:
```
\includegraphics{image.png}
```
### 2.2 图像大小调整与裁剪
导入图像后,可以使用 `width` 和 `height` 选项来调整图像的大小。单位可以是英寸、厘米或像素。
```
\includegraphics[width=3cm, height=2cm]{image.png}
```
还可以使用 `clip` 选项来裁剪图像。`clip` 选项接受一个矩形区域的坐标,该区域将从图像中裁剪出来。
```
\includegraphics[clip=left=1cm, bottom=2cm, right=3cm, top=4cm]{image.png}
```
### 2.3 图像对齐与浮动
图像可以对齐在文本的左侧、右侧或居中。可以使用 `float` 选项来指定图像的浮动方式。
```
\begin{figure}[h!]
\includegraphics{image.png}
\caption{图像标题}
\label{fig:image}
\end{figure}
```
其中:
- `[h!]` 指定图像浮动在当前位置。
- `\caption` 指定图像的标题。
- `\label` 指定图像的标签,用于交叉引用。
`float` 选项还可以指定图像的浮动位置,例如 `[t]` 表示顶部浮动,`[b]` 表示底部浮动。
# 3. 高级图形处理
### 3.1 图像编辑与增强
#### 3.1.1 图像编辑工具
LaTeX 提供了多种图像编辑工具,允许用户对图像进行各种操作,包括:
- 裁剪:使用 `\includegraphics[trim=<left>,<top>,<right>,<bottom>]{<filename>}` 命令裁剪图像。
- 旋转:使用 `\includegraphics[angle=<angle>]{<filename>}` 命令旋转图像。
- 缩放:使用 `\includegraphics[scale=<factor>]{<filename>}` 命令缩放图像。
- 调整颜色:使用 `\includegraphics[coloradjust=<brightness>,<contrast>,<saturation>]{<filename>}` 命令调整图像的亮度、对比度和饱和度。
#### 3.1.2 图像增强技术
除了基本编辑操作外,LaTeX 还支持图像增强技术,例如:
- 直方图均衡化:使用 `\includegraphics[equalize]{<filename>}` 命令均衡图像的直方图,改善对比度。
- 锐化:使用 `\includegraphics[sharpen]{<filename>}` 命令锐化图像,增强边缘。
- 模糊:使用 `\includegraphics[b
0
0